(a)To the extent there is no conflict of interest between the representative and the person represented or among those being represented with respect to a particular question or dispute:
(i)A conservator may represent and bind the estate that the conservator controls;
(ii)A guardian may represent and bind the ward if a conservator of the ward's estate has not been appointed;
(iii)An agent having authority to act with respect to the particular question or dispute may represent and bind the principal;
(iv)A trustee may represent and bind the beneficiaries of the trust;
(v)A personal representative of a decedent's estate may represent and bind persons interested in the estate;
